Abstract

The invention provides a biological test device convenient to maintain and clean, relates to the technical field of biological tests, and aims to solve the problems that the biological test is greatly influenced because bacteria are easy to breed in the use process of the conventional biological test device, and the biological test is greatly influenced because the conventional test device can be cleaned only after the organism is taken out; a transverse isosceles triangle-shaped guide table is fixedly clamped in the middle of the bearing disc; a support table is transversely and fixedly arranged at the upper end of the guide table; the upper end of the supporting table is fixedly connected with the lower end of the test box; and a convex supporting plate is vertically clamped in the plane at the bottom of the inner cavity of the test box. According to the invention, as the middle part of the supporting plate is of a downward convex structure, and the downward convex structure of the supporting plate is provided with the transverse strip-shaped through holes with uniform front and back intervals, excrement of a test organism can fall onto the lower guide table through the through holes, so that the sanitation and tidiness in the test box can be conveniently kept.

Technical Field
The invention relates to the technical field of biological tests, in particular to a biological test device convenient to maintain and clean.
Background
The conventional culture dish is a laboratory vessel for culturing microorganisms or cells, and is composed of a flat disc-shaped bottom and a cover, and is generally made of glass or plastic.
An anti-toppling biological test box device as in patent application No. CN202011096536.X, which comprises a base mechanism and a culture dish mechanism, wherein the base mechanism is placed on a bottom plate of a constant temperature box, and a plurality of culture dish mechanisms are mutually overlapped, matched and stacked on the base mechanism; according to the invention, the base and the culture dish stacked together are dumped together when shaking, so that the phenomenon of scattering of the culture dish is avoided, and the damage of the glass container caused by scattering and collision is avoided; in the transportation process, the culture dishes are stacked together, so that the space of the incubator is saved to a certain extent, and the possibility of increasing the transportation number of the culture dishes is provided; meanwhile, due to the sealing effect of the sealing cover, the culture solution cannot be spilled out when the culture dish overturns, so that unnecessary loss and waste are avoided; because the existence of three gear mechanism for base mechanism and culture dish mechanism just can take place the auto-lock when rocking a little, play the effect of protection to the culture dish as early as possible.
Current biological test device is in the use, and the excrement that produces needs regularly clear up, otherwise easily breed the bacterium and cause biological test to produce great influence, and current test device then need take out the biology just can clear up in the device, and is great to biological test influence.
In view of the above, the present invention provides a biological testing apparatus which is convenient to maintain and clean, and is improved in view of the existing structure and defects, so as to achieve the purpose of higher practical value.
Disclosure of Invention
In order to solve the technical problems, the invention provides a biological test device convenient to maintain and clean, which aims to solve the problems that in the use process of the existing biological test device, the generated excrement needs to be cleaned regularly, otherwise bacteria are easy to breed, so that the biological test has a large influence, and the existing test device needs to take out the organism to clean the interior of the device, so that the biological test has a large influence.
The invention is convenient for maintaining and cleaning the biological test device, and the purpose and the effect are achieved by the following specific technical means:
a biological test device convenient for maintenance and cleaning comprises a bearing plate; a transverse isosceles triangle-shaped guide table is fixedly clamped in the middle of the bearing disc; a support table is transversely and fixedly arranged at the upper end of the guide table; the upper end of the supporting table is fixedly connected with the lower end of the test box; a convex supporting plate is vertically clamped in the plane of the bottom of the inner cavity of the test box; the middle part of the side wall of the left end and the middle part of the side wall of the right end of the test box are respectively and vertically and fixedly provided with an adjusting sleeve rod group; the front and the rear inclined side walls of the guide table are respectively tangent with a transverse scraping rod, and the left end and the right end of the scraping rod are respectively inserted in the adjusting sleeve rod group at the corresponding end in a sliding manner.

Example (b):
as shown in figures 1 to 7:
the invention provides a biological test device convenient for maintenance and cleaning, which comprises a bearing plate 1; a transverse isosceles triangle-shaped guide table 2 is fixedly clamped in the middle of the bearing disc 1; a support table 3 is transversely and fixedly arranged at the upper end of the guide table 2; the upper end of the supporting table 3 is fixedly connected with the lower end of the test box 4; a convex supporting plate 5 is vertically clamped in the plane of the bottom of the inner cavity of the test box 4; the middle part of the side wall of the left end and the middle part of the side wall of the right end of the test box 4 are respectively and vertically and fixedly provided with an adjusting sleeve rod group 6; the front and back inclined side walls of the guide table 2 are respectively tangent with a transverse scraping rod 7, and the left end and the right end of the scraping rod 7 are respectively inserted into the adjusting sleeve rod group 6 at the corresponding end in a sliding manner.

The scraping rods 7 comprise scrapers 701, inner sleeve blocks 702, outer sleeve blocks 703 and tension springs 704, the scrapers 701 are fixedly mounted in the middle of the scraping rods 7, the lower ends of the scrapers 701 are tangent to the inclined surface of the guide table 2, the inner sleeve blocks 702 and the outer sleeve blocks 703 are fixedly mounted at the left end and the right end of the scraping rods 7 respectively, the inner sleeve blocks 702 are located on the inner side of the compression bar 602, the outer sleeve blocks 703 are located on the outer side of the compression bar 602, the corresponding outer sleeve blocks 703 on the front scraping rod 7 and the rear scraping rod 7 are fixedly connected through the tension springs 704, when the sleeve rods 601 move downwards, the two scraping rods 7 can be moved downwards through the compression bar 602 respectively, and under the action of the tension springs 704, the two scraping rods 7 can always provide inward tension, and resetting is facilitated.
